Ingredients You'll Need
Before we start, let’s gather all the ingredients. This recipe is pretty straightforward, and you probably already have most of these in your pantry. Here’s what you’ll need:
- 225g Self-Raising Flour: This is the key ingredient that gives our scones their light and fluffy texture. Make sure it's fresh for the best results.
- 50g Cold Butter: Cold butter is crucial for creating those flaky layers in the scones. Cut it into small cubes for easier mixing.
- 25g Caster Sugar: Just a touch of sweetness to balance the flavors. You can use granulated sugar if you don’t have caster sugar on hand.
- 125ml Milk: Milk helps to bind the ingredients together and adds moisture to the scones. You can use any kind of milk you prefer, including dairy-free alternatives.
- 50g Sultanas: These little gems add a lovely chewy texture and burst of sweetness to the scones. You can substitute them with raisins or dried cranberries if you like.
- 1 tsp Baking Powder: This gives an extra lift to the scones, ensuring they are light and airy.
- Pinch of Salt: A little salt enhances the other flavors and balances the sweetness.
- 1 Egg (for egg wash): This is optional, but brushing the scones with egg wash before air frying gives them a beautiful golden-brown sheen.
Make sure you have all your ingredients measured out and ready to go before you start. This will make the whole process much smoother and more enjoyable!
Step-by-Step Instructions
Alright, let's get down to the fun part – making these delicious scones! Follow these simple steps, and you'll have warm, freshly baked scones in no time.
-
Prepare the Dough:
- In a large bowl, combine the self-raising flour, baking powder, and salt. Give it a good mix to ensure everything is evenly distributed.
- Add the cold, cubed butter to the flour mixture. Using your fingertips, rub the butter into the flour until it resembles breadcrumbs. This is a crucial step for creating those flaky layers, so take your time and be gentle.
- Stir in the caster sugar and sultanas. Make sure the sultanas are evenly distributed throughout the mixture.
-
Add the Wet Ingredients:
- Gradually add the milk to the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ix the dough, as this can result in tough scones. You want a soft, slightly sticky dough.
- Turn the dough out onto a lightly floured surface. Gently pat it down to about 1 inch thick.
-
Cut Out the Scones:
- Using a round cookie cutter (about 2 inches in diameter), cut out the scones. Try to avoid twisting the cutter, as this can seal the edges and prevent the scones from rising properly. Re-roll any scraps of dough to cut out more scones.
-
Prepare for Air Frying:
- If you're using an egg wash, whisk the egg in a small bowl. Brush the tops of the scones with the egg wash to give them a lovely golden color.
- Place the scones in the air fryer basket, making sure they are not too crowded. You may need to cook them in batches, depending on the size of your air fryer.
-
Air Fry the Scones:
- Set your Ninja Air Fryer to 180°C (350°F) and air fry the scones for 12-15 minutes, or until they are golden brown and well-risen. Keep an eye on them, as cooking times may vary depending on your air fryer.
-
Cool and Serve:
- Once the scones are cooked, carefully remove them from the air fryer and place them on a wire rack to cool slightly. Serve warm with your favorite toppings, such as clotted cream and jam.

Tips for Perfect Air Fryer Scones
To ensure your scones turn out perfectly every time, here are a few extra tips and tricks:
- Use Cold Ingredients: Cold butter and milk are essential for creating those flaky layers in the scones. The cold butter creates steam as it bakes, which helps to separate the layers and create a light, airy texture.
- Don't Overmix the Dough: Overmixing the dough develops the gluten, which can result in tough scones. Mix the ingredients until just combined, and don't worry if the dough is a little bit lumpy.
- Handle the Dough Gently: When patting down and cutting out the scones, be gentle and avoid pressing down too hard. This will help to keep the scones light and fluffy.
- Preheat Your Air Fryer (Optional): Some air fryers benefit from preheating, while others don't require it. Check your air fryer's manual to see if preheating is recommended. If so, preheat it to 180°C (350°F) before adding the scones.
- Don't Overcrowd the Air Fryer: Overcrowding the air fryer can prevent the scones from cooking evenly. Cook them in batches if necessary, and make sure there is enough space around each scone for the hot air to circulate.
- Adjust Cooking Time as Needed: Cooking times may vary depending on your air fryer and the size of your scones. Keep an eye on them and adjust the cooking time as needed to ensure they are golden brown and cooked through.
- Experiment with Flavors: Feel free to get creative with your scones! Try adding different dried fruits, such as cranberries or apricots, or mix in some lemon zest or cinnamon for extra flavor. You can also add a glaze after baking for an extra touch of sweetness.
Serving Suggestions
Now that you've baked these amazing scones, it's time to enjoy them! Here are a few serving suggestions to take your scone experience to the next level:
- Classic Clotted Cream and Jam: This is the traditional way to serve scones, and it's a classic for a reason! The rich, creamy clotted cream and sweet, fruity jam complement the scones perfectly.
- Butter and Honey: If you're looking for something a little simpler, spread some butter and drizzle honey over your scones. It's a delicious and comforting combination.
- Lemon Curd: For a tangy twist, try serving your scones with lemon curd. The bright, citrusy flavor pairs beautifully with the scones.
- Cheese and Chutney: If you prefer savory scones, try serving them with cheese and chutney. A sharp cheddar or crumbly Wensleydale cheese works well, and a sweet and tangy chutney adds a lovely contrast.
- Soup and Salad: Scones also make a great accompaniment to soup and salad. Serve them alongside your favorite soup for a comforting and satisfying meal.
- Tea or Coffee: Of course, no scone experience is complete without a cup of tea or coffee. The warm, comforting beverage complements the scones perfectly.
Variations to Try
One of the best things about scones is how versatile they are. Here are a few variations you can try to mix things up:
- Cheese Scones: Add grated cheese (such as cheddar or parmesan) to the dough for a savory twist. Serve with butter or chutney.
- Fruit Scones: Experiment with different dried fruits, such as cranberries, apricots, or cherries. You can also add fresh berries to the dough, but be careful not to overmix.
- Lemon Scones: Add lemon zest and a little lemon juice to the dough for a bright, citrusy flavor. You can also make a lemon glaze to drizzle over the scones after baking.
- Chocolate Chip Scones: Add chocolate chips to the dough for a sweet treat. You can use milk chocolate, dark chocolate, or white chocolate chips, depending on your preference.
- Herb Scones: Add fresh herbs (such as rosemary, thyme, or chives) to the dough for a savory flavor. Serve with butter or cream cheese.
